Titans' 2026 Draft: Aggressive Picks, Strong Building Blocks

The Tennessee Titans made a splash in the 2026 NFL Draft, selecting eight players, including wide receiver Carnell Tate from Ohio State at the fourth overall pick. General manager Mike Borgonzi traded up to grab defensive end Keldric Faulk from Auburn and linebacker Anthony Hill Junior from Texas. The team focused on the trenches during Day Three, adding interior offensive linemen and defensive tackle Jackie Marshall. The offense received a boost with running back Nicholas Singleton from Penn State and tight end Jaren Kanak from Oklahoma. The rookies received solid grades, setting up exciting matchups for the teams rise.
